Purpose of the job:
Organize and manage Cybersecurity activities during Project (contract execution) or Program (internal development). Primarily for turnkey railway projects where security aorund the communications aspect of the proejct delivery is essencial.
Key responsibilities:
•Analyze Project / Program security needs (including laws and local regulations), determine security objectives and main security risks strategy
Plan security activities within development life cycle, estimate costs and duration, their impacts related to project program execution, Identify training needs
Is responsible for Cost / Quality / Delay of Project/Program Cybersecurity deliverables, as needed per Project / program context :
- Cybersecurity context, and Cybersecurity Risk Analysis
- Cybersecurity Architecture definition and requirement allocation
- Cascading of requirement to suppliers, Manage Third Parties Risks,
- Application of Cybersecurity Assurance Level
- Definition of Cybersecurity Operating Procedures
- Evaluation of the Project/Program achieved Cybersecurity level
Provide support during technical design meetings for cybersecurity activities
Obtain agreement from Project/Program/Customer about on the set of security measures to be implemented
Manage vulnerabilities and Cybersecurity issues and actions plan,
Manage Program / Project Cybersecurity related communication,
Report on Program / Project Cybersecurity status
In case of external Cybersecurity audit, manage the relationship with auditors Establish lessons learned

Education:
University degree in engineering, IT or other relevent topic, or proven industry experience.
Relevant experience required:
Experience with direct responsibility for hands on architecture, design, development
Experience related to Cybersecurity in general, deployment experience of security technologies.
QCD Management
Competencies & Skills
Engineering Background
Knowledge of main Cybersecurity standards and regulations, such as: ISO 2700X, 62443, NIST, NIS, French LPM
Knowledge of some Cybersecurity solutions and areas
Methods of Cybersecurity risk analysis
Architecture concepts and techniques of systems and networks, operating systems and associated programming languages.
Knowledge of the main techniques for evaluating systems security
Dynamic, autonomous. Creativity and ability to work in a complex environment.
